A good late 19th century French ormolou and porcelain mantle clock, with two train movement, retailed by Taylor & Son, Paris, surmounted by a porcelain urn, the porcelain dial painted with two lovers and gilt painted Roman numerals, the base with alternate porcelain panels of flowers and figures, raised on squat bun feet
A.D. Mougin, a large French boulle mantle clock: the eight-day duration movement striking the hours and half-hours on a gong with an outside count-wheel, the backplate stamped with the trademark of the maker A.D. Mougin along with the serial number 6283, the gilt-brass decorative repoussé dial with separate shaped porcelain plaques for each black Roman hour numeral, with decorative blued steel hands, the pendulum having a cast-brass bob of starburst form visible through the front glazed panel, the shaped red tortoiseshell boulle case with decorative brass inlay, cast-brass mounts including a cherub to the front, caryatids to the corners with the pagoda top surmounted by a cast-brass angel blowing a horn, height 66cm. *Biography; For details of Mougin see lot no. 848
